Mold

Part of speech: noun

Definition: A hollow form or matrix for shaping a fluid or plastic substance.W A frame or model around or on which something is formed or shaped. Something that is made in or shaped on a mold. The shape or pattern of a mold. General shape or form. Distinctive character or type. A fixed or restrictive pattern or form See molding. A natural substance in the form of a woolly or furry growth of tiny fungi that appears when organic material lies for a long time exposed to (usually warm and moist) air. Loose friable soil, rich in humus and fit for planting.

Part of speech: verb

Definition: To shape in or on a mold. To form into a particular shape; to give shape to. To guide or determine the growth or development of; influence; as, a teacher who helps to mold the minds of his students To fit closely by following the contours of. To make a mold of or from (molten metal, for example) before casting. To ornament with moldings. To be shaped in or as if in a mold.

Model

Part of speech: adjective

Definition: Serving as an example of something.Worthy of being a model; exemplary.Being a small copy of something.

Part of speech: noun

Definition: A person who serves as a subject for artwork or fashion, usually in the medium of photography but also for painting or drawing.A miniature representation of a physical object.A simplified representation used to explain the workings of a real world system or event.A style, type, or design.The structural design of a complex system.A praiseworthy example to be copied, with or without modifications.An interpretation function which assigns a truth value to each atomic proposition.

Part of speech: verb

Definition: To display an object for others to see, especially in regard to wearing clothing while performing the role of a fashion model.To use as an object in the creation of a forecast or model.To make a miniature model of.To create from a substance such as clay.To be a model.
